I just started this tank a week or so ago. It's my second tank, and I'm really excited for it. It's going to be primarily zoas, palys, and acans. I already have some frags from my old tank, and am working on getting some more. I've named it pride rock due to the fact that it reminds me of the rock from the lion king lol

Tank that I got inspiration from: Jgpicodope's jbj pico, kickass tank!

Equipment

  • 3 Gallon JBJ Picotope
  • 20K Par 38 Bulb from LEDTRiC
  • Aquaclear 20 running Chemipure Elite

​Soon to be Equipment

  • Aquaclear 70 with fuge mod and surface skimmer. (In the mail right now, 29.99, what a steal!)
  • 25w Hydor Theo Heater
  • Moonpop moonlight attachment, also from LEDTRiC
  • Hydor Pico Evo Mag Powerhead with a loc line mod.

​Livestock

  • Various Zoas and Palys
  • Yasha Haze Goby (Being ordered soon)
  • Cleaner Shrimp

I'm of the opinion that keeping animals transitionally (I want this specimen and I will eventually give it away when it grows) is not the greatest husbandry practice. You made the right decision moving along, you'll find something that makes you happy.

Mandarin can be tricky. They say you need 200pds of rock and thousands of pods to keep 1. The 1st time around, mine didn't make it. This time around I'm having better luck. Been having it for a few months. Beautiful fish. Mine hides a ton though. Almost like seeing a Yeti, when you see it.
